The journey from an intermediate player to an advanced competitor requires not just dedication and practice, but also the right equipment to support your development. Yonex's made-in-Taiwan Nextage series offers two distinct paths to improvement through their Nanoflare and Astrox models, each designed with the latest technologies from Yonex and created to improve different aspects of your game. Yonex has mentioned that the rackets focus on ensuring exceptional comfort at the moment of impact. While they carry forward the core technologies of their respective lineages, they carve out their own identity through a distinctively smooth-hitting experience. The series name "NEXTAGE" embodies its primary mission - to serve as a stepping stone for developing players ready to advance their skills and transition to higher levels of play. Yonex Astrox 88D Game If you enjoy a game of smashes and aggressive shots, the Yonex Astrox 88D Game badminton racket can be your choice. Although the company markets it as a doubles racket, many players prefer the racquet for its head-heavy frame and lightweight design.
